Today I am back on the hunt and checking out one of my favourite hunting grounds and places to hang out in my city (Sydney, Australia), Alfy's New & Vintage Toy Shop in Pyrmont... and I'm not alone, joining me are my mates Matt and Andrew from the KZbin channel Keep on Collecting!
Alfy's toy store offers a tremendous range of vintage action figures, modern toys and adult collectables, and a really cool vintage toy museum section. The store is well, well worth checking out if you're a local or visiting Sydney.
